From 88444e09210a7be5e0b63ae46a719fdfc13ae6f8 Mon Sep 17 00:00:00 2001 From: Sam Mauck Date: Sun, 11 Aug 2013 16:57:03 -0600 Subject: [PATCH] Improve conflict detector --- src/com/github/ss111/ConflictHelper.java |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/src/com/github/ss111/ConflictHelper.java b/src/com/github/ss111/ConflictHelper.java index e5c9fc6..7027f9d 100644 --- a/src/com/github/ss111/ConflictHelper.java +++ b/src/com/github/ss111/ConflictHelper.java @@ -40,13 +40,15 @@ public static Boolean isConflicting(MultiValueMap map, Integer key, String type) } else { ArrayList namesArray = new ArrayList(); + ArrayList configArray = new ArrayList(); for (ArrayList combo : names) { namesArray.add(combo.toArray()[0].toString()); + configArray.add(combo.toArray()[1].toString()); } - if (namesArray.toArray()[0].toString().equals(namesArray.toArray()[1].toString())) { + if (namesArray.toArray()[0].toString().equals(namesArray.toArray()[1].toString()) || configArray.toArray()[0].toString().equals(configArray.toArray()[1].toString())) { return false;